跳至內容

ksp算法算出的路徑相交嗎

更新時間
快连VPN:速度和安全性最佳的VPN服务
快连VPN:速度和安全性最佳的VPN服务
是的,ksp算法算出的路徑可能相交。ksp算法根據圖的拓撲結構、權重分配和算法實現尋找k條最短路徑,在某些情況下,這些路徑可能會交叉。

ksp算法算出的路徑相交嗎?

簡答:是的,ksp算法算出的路徑可能相交。

詳細解釋:

ksp(k最短路徑)算法是一種在有向或無向圖中尋找k條最短路徑的算法。在某些情況下,這些路徑可能會相交,原因如下:

  • 圖的拓撲結構:圖的拓撲結構可能導致某些路徑交叉。例如,在環路或網狀結構中,路徑可能存在多個重疊的邊。
  • 權重分配:權重分配的影響可能會導致路徑相交。如果某些邊具有不同的權重,則算法可能會優先考慮權重較小的邊,即使這意味着路徑相交。
  • 算法實現:不同的ksp算法實現可能會導致不同的結果,有些實現可能會產生相交的路徑,而其他實現則可能會避免這種情況。

何時路徑不會相交:

在某些情況下,ksp算法算出的路徑不會相交。這些情況包括:

  • 樹形圖:在樹形圖中,所有路徑都是唯一的,因此它們不會相交。
  • 最短路徑算法的限制:某些最短路徑算法(如Dijkstra算法)保證找到唯一的最短路徑,這避免了路徑相交。

結論:

總的來說,ksp算法算出的路徑可能相交,但也有例外情況。圖的拓撲結構、權重分配和算法實現等因素都影響路徑是否相交。

以上就是ksp算法算出的路徑相交嗎的詳細內容,更多請關注本站其它相關文章!

更新時間

發表留言

請注意,留言須先通過審核才能發佈。